Dumbarton FC's supporters’ trust has labelled proposals for Colt teams in the lower leagues “opportunistic” and “little more than a bribe”.Plans were introduced by Rangers last week for reconstruction in Scottish football to a 14-14-18 model – with both the Ibrox side and Celtic entering youth teams in the bottom tier whilst committing to pay for 200 tickets per fixture.
